Founded in 1965, Valtek revolutionized traditional control valves by adding a high-pressure piston actuator to enable maximum stiffness, plus a simple, one-touch calibration positioner. The result is a superior level of process control and simple, intuitive operation, resulting in more efficient and profitable operations.
Reliability, long life, parts interchangeability, ease of maintenance and prompt delivery are hallmarks of the Valtek brand.
Since 1929, Limitorque actuators have been making flow control easier among a broad range of applications. These actuators are world-class devices used to consistently drive multi-turn and quarter-turn industrial valves and dampers, providing years of dependable service. More than 1 million Limitorque actuators have been installed around the world — and some have been in operation for more than a half-century.
Limitorque changed the industry with its strategic introduction of a “torque-limiting” design. Today, all heavy-duty electric actuators use some device that “limits the torque” to safely operate automated valves and protect people and property.
Argus was founded in 1948. The brand produces high-quality engineered ball valves for the harshest conditions, including severe service applications prone to abrasion, corrosion and erosion. Specifically, Argus valves are commonly found in critical liquid and gaseous services in chemical, petrochemical and refinery operations. They fulfill the highest demands of fugitive emissions (FE) under ISO 15848. Special and customized designs are available for high-pressure, high-temperature and challenging applications like oxygen, nitrogen and hydrogen.
Argus specializes in metal-to-metal gas tightness applications with HVOF and spray and fuse coating (Arguloy), which enables a wide range of custom solutions. The brand introduced an innovative coating technology in 2009, followed by a new laser coating and cladding technology in 2014.
Durco was founded as the Duriron Casting Company in 1912. Its long history set the standard for ANSI chemical process pumps and robust plug valves. The brand is known for its durable designs, ease of maintenance, proven reliability, wide array of features and an extensive global support network. Complementary seals and seal systems are also available, enabling single-source convenience.
Highlights of Durco’s innovative history include the engineering and manufacturing of the world’s first Teflon® sleeve plug valve in the 1950s. The company has created unique materials, including Durimet-20 (Alloy 20) high alloy austenitic stainless steel — developed and patented in a joint effort with Ohio State University — and Durcomet 100 (CD4MCuN) duplex stainless steel in the 1960s. During the same decade, Durco introduced the first fully Teflon-lined plug and butterfly valves.
In 1997, Durco merged with BWIP, creating Flowserve Corporation.
